1. Scope

1.1 This specification covers steel tie plates for use in railroad track.

1.2 Two grades of tie plates are described: Grade 1, low carbon, and Grade 2, high-carbon-hot-worked.

1.3 The values stated in inch-pound units are to be regarded as the standard. The values in parentheses are for information only.
